The station’s 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, making it convenient for you to purchase or collect your tickets during the week and on weekends. Don’t have time to stand in line? No worries! There are ticket machines available so you can swiftly grab your fare and be on your way. Plus, these machines are accessible, ensuring that everyone can use them with ease.
For those keen on travelling smart, the station supports smartcards, though it does not issue them on-site. Fear not; validators are provided for a quick and tech-savvy entry and exit. And if you have any questions or require assistance, there's a friendly staff presence, ready to help you from their post at the help point or ticket office.
The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) station is well-connected to several transport options, ensuring you can reach your final destination without hassle. For bus services, simply head over to Minerva Street where buses pick up and drop off passengers. You can check the exact stop through the handy ///what3words location service. While Freshford station may lack the bustling facilities of larger railway hubs, it still caters to the essential needs of its travelers. You won’t find a ticket office or machines here, so it’s best to plan ahead and buy your tickets online. The station does have an induction loop for those who require hearing assistance, which ensures everyone can access the information they need. With no waiting rooms or on-site refreshment facilities, your best bet for comfort is the covered seating area on the platform.
Freshford station presents some challenges for those with mobility needs as it lacks step-free access to platforms. However, passenger support is available through advance bookings via the Passenger Assist system. CCTV is operational to ensure your safety while waiting for your train.
